
The Punjab and Haryana High Court has stayed the single judge's November 14 order directing the regularisation of Sarva Shiksha Abhiyan (SSA) teachers in the Union Territory who have completed over 10 years of service. The division bench, hearing an appeal by the Chandigarh Administration and others, held the order in abeyance until the next hearing on March 25. The administration argued that SSA posts are part of a central scheme and not merged with the regular teaching cadre, contesting the teachers' legal claim to regularisation.
